What is Financial Stability?

Financial stability is a state of being that a person or household attains with consistent efforts and responsible financial habits. In simple terms, it means having an income that covers essential expenses without relying on debt or other sources of income.

A financially stable person can manage their finances well and has the flexibility to handle unexpected expenses. Financial stability is achieved by avoiding unnecessary expenses, budgeting, and saving money. Once you attain financial stability, you can start investing in your future.

How to Achieve Financial Stability?

Achieving financial stability requires discipline, patience, and a willingness to create good money habits. Here are some tips to help you attain financial stability:

1. Create a Budget

A budget is a crucial tool to achieve financial stability. It helps you keep track of your expenses and identify areas where you can cut back. With a budget, you can prioritize your spending and limit unnecessary expenses.

2. Save for an Emergency Fund

An emergency fund is money set aside for unexpected expenses like a medical emergency, car repair, or home repair. It is essential to have an emergency fund to avoid accumulating debt during unforeseen situations.

3. Pay Off Debt

Debt can hinder financial stability. It is crucial to pay off high-interest debt like credit cards to avoid accruing interest charges. Create a plan to pay off your debt and stick to it to achieve financial stability.

4. Increase Income

Increasing your income can help you achieve financial stability faster. Consider working extra hours or taking on a side hustle to boost your income and increase your savings.
